Will Insurance Cover Water Damage in Irvine?

This depends on your insurance policy.

Home insurance often covers sudden events like:

  • Burst pipe

  • Storm-related roof leak

  • Appliance overflow

However, flood damage is usually not covered unless you have flood insurance through the National Flood Insurance Program.

The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A) manages flood insurance rate maps and identifies special flood hazard areas and floodplain zones.

What Type of Water Damage Do You Have?

Not all water damage is the same. The source of the water affects how the cleanup should be handled.

Clean Water

Clean water usually comes from a supply line, sink, water heater, or appliance line. It may look harmless at first, but it can still damage flooring, drywall, and cabinets if it is not removed and dried quickly.

Gray Water

Gray water may come from appliance overflows, washing machines, dishwashers, or some bathroom sources. It can contain contaminants and should be cleaned carefully.

Black Water and Sewage

Black water includes sewage backups, toilet overflows with waste, and outside floodwater. This type of water can contain bacteria and other health hazards. Avoid contact with contaminated water and call a restoration professional immediately.

How Much Does Water Damage Restoration Cost in Irvine?

The cost of water damage restoration in Irvine depends on the size of the affected area, the source of the water, how long the moisture has been present, the materials involved, and whether repairs or reconstruction are needed.

A small appliance leak may only require extraction, drying, and minor repairs. A larger loss may involve multiple rooms, flooring removal, drywall replacement, cabinet damage, mold prevention, contents handling, and reconstruction.

The biggest cost factors are usually:

  • Number of affected rooms
  • Type of water: clean, gray, or black water
  • Amount of standing water
  • Moisture hidden inside walls or floors
  • Flooring type, cabinets, and finish materials
  • Need for mold remediation
  • Need for pack-out or contents cleaning
  • Whether insurance is involved
  • Repairs needed after drying

If you need help with water damage in Irvine today, the fastest way to protect your home is to act right away. Start by shutting off the water source (if it’s safe), turning off electricity to any wet areas, and moving small items away from the leak. Then call a local water damage restoration team that offers 24/7 emergency response in Irvine. A pro crew can arrive quickly, inspect the damage, remove standing water, set up commercial drying equipment, and check hidden areas (like drywall, baseboards, and under floors) where moisture can lead to mold.

The best help is a company that can handle the full process—water extraction, drying, dehumidifying, sanitizing, and repairs—so you don’t get stuck juggling multiple contractors. If you’re using insurance, take photos and keep notes, and ask the restoration team to help document the loss for your claim. The sooner you get professionals on-site, the better your chances of preventing bigger problems like warped flooring, ruined drywall, odors, and long-term structural damage.
